You can work out the Full-Time Equivalent by dividing an employee’s scheduled hours by the employer’s hours for a full-time workweek. To calculate FTEs and see if you qualify for tax credit, you can choose one of the said methods (we’ve provided calculators for each). If you, for instance, choose the first method, enter all the actual hours worked (including PTO) and divide that number with 2,080 to get the final FTE. In the context of the Health Care Reform Act, the Affordable Health Care Act requires the calculations that determine whether a business is classified as owned by a large employer or a small business. These calculations are used to clarify the company’s obligations regarding employee health benefits. To calculate the FTE for all employees in your company, consider the full-time and part-time employees you employ.

  • If an employer has a 40-hour workweek, a worker scheduled for 40 hours per week is 1.0 FTE.
